Medical Billing and Coding with Medical
Terminology. GES 124
This ONLINE program that will prepare you to take your place in the
rewarding field of healthcare. You will learn to function as an important member
of the healthcare team by providing key skills such as abstracting from medical
records, assigning codes to diagnoses and procedures using the ICD-9-CM, ICD-
10-CM, CPT and HCPCS Level II code books, developing insurance claims according
to third-party guidelines, and understanding the legal, ethical, and regulatory
concepts that are vital to this field. You will learn important terminology and
study the disorders and medical procedures common to each body system. Upon
completion you will be ready to take the Certified Billing and Coding Specialist
(CBCS) exam and be prepared to sit for the Certified Professional Coder (CPC) exam.

Physical Therapy Aide. GES 125
In this ONLINE program, you will master all the skills you need to begin
a career as a physical therapy aide. You will learn what physical therapy
entails, identify the responsibilities of a PT aide, and develop a working knowledge
of anatomy and medical terminology. In addition, you will get a solid grounding in
patient care skills, infection control, and the legal and ethical regulations that affect
healthcare providers. By the end of the program, you will be fully prepared to obtain
an entry-level position as a PT aide in a healthcare facility. 150 hours. $1895. To

Optician Certification Training. GES 126.
You'll gain the skills and knowledge you need to obtain an entry-level
job as an optician while you prepare yourself to achieve American
Board of Optician (ABO) certification. You'll master the mathematical formulas
that opticians need to know, discover how to read prescriptions for glasses and
contact lenses, explore the basics of eyewear styles and materials, become familiar
with the equipment opticians use, learn about prisms and lens types, and gain an
understanding of eye anatomy and eye diseases. ONLINE. 150 hours. $1895. To

Revised class: MS Excel Advanced
This course explores the advanced capabilities of Microsoft Excel.
Topics will include using built-in functions such as V-LOOKUP, SUMIF,
COUNTIF, INDEX, MATCH and IF; combining multiple built-in functions to perform
specify tasks; exploring the multiple uses of V-LOOK-UP and the difference between
V-LOOKUP and INDEX & MATCH to search data tables; creating basic macros to
perform repetitive tasks; building pivot tables to analyze data, applying conditional
formatting to identify and highlight specific data and further investigating charts
and graphs. In addition to learning shortcuts, tips and tricks will be shared for
customizing and efficiently organizing specific command button on toolbars and the
ribbon. Each session will have hands-on examples. Please bring a flash drive to
class. This advanced class builds on intermediate Excel skills and will progress
at a fast-pace. Students should be knowledgeable about topics such as relative
vs. absolute cell reference, conditional formatting, filtering and sorting and basic
functions like CONCATENATE, PROPER and COUNTIF vs COUNTIFS. (9 hours) $129
